Looking for real-world feedback on Truman's work lasts! by CandleCold4996 in trumanboots

[–]callowayk1 2 points3 points  (0 children)

Work (20) is great for wide/in step folks like me. Casual (79) I have to go EE.

I have 4 pairs, 2 with the rubber slip midsole and 2 with leather. My JWF work moc has been the stiffest, but not uncomfortable, of them all. Sesame upland in EE with no leather mid sole ( rubber mid sole) has been the easiest break in and most comfort out the box. Not sure if it was the EE width, the leather, or rubber midsole?
